Carl Ludwig Hubsch's "Longrun Development of the Universe" is a captivating exploration of sound and spoken word, released on August 1, 2013, under the NEOS Music label. This avant-garde album blends free jazz with spoken word, creating a unique and thought-provoking experience that spans over an hour and five minutes. Hubsch's innovative approach to music and language is evident in tracks like "Lumiere" and "Orbiting," where the interplay between jazz improvisation and spoken narratives creates a dynamic and engaging soundscape. "Three Pinups" and "Module Modulations" further showcase Hubsch's ability to push the boundaries of traditional music genres, making this album a standout piece in the world of experimental music.
